If you go for both ZMA and a casein drink make sure you space them out a bit, as calcium blocks the absorption of many micro-nutrients (in this case zinc and magnesium) - so you would get the beneficial effects of the casein but not the full effects of ZMA.

When you're buying the ZMA its important to note the type of zinc/magnesium you're getting - they should both be of the aspartate variety (ie. zinc aspartate and magnesium aspartate) otherwise it may be less effective. But like I said before, taking casein before your ZMA will block the effectiveness (certainly of the zinc) - so take the ZMA a reasonable amount of time before the casein.
